NEW YORK (WCBS 880) – New video from the NYPD shows two groups of young people shooting at each other near a Bronx elementary school.
Police released the video Thursday as they search for five young men in connection with the brazen shootout on the afternoon of Oct. 5.
The groups exchanged gunfire at East 150th Street and Cedar Lane, just steps away from the Boys Prep Bronx Elementary School in the Concourse section.
Video shows a chaotic scene as the two groups—one with three males and the other with two males—opening fire on the busy street at 2:50 p.m. Police said there was one shooter in each group.

Children can be seen walking on a nearby street as the gunfire rings out. A man also appears to take cover in the back of a van.
Police said no injuries were reported.
The suspects are believed to be in their late teens or early 20s.
